导读 大家好!今天来聊聊前端开发者们经常遇到的两个问题——JS动态加载和`void(0)`对搜索引擎爬虫的影响🔍。首先,JS动态加载虽然让网页更灵活...
大家好!今天来聊聊前端开发者们经常遇到的两个问题——JS动态加载和`void(0)`对搜索引擎爬虫的影响🔍。首先,JS动态加载虽然让网页更灵活,但对SEO不太友好,因为爬虫可能无法抓取这部分内容。不过别担心,我们可以通过预渲染(如使用Puppeteer)或服务端渲染SSR解决这个问题,确保内容能被索引到。🌟
其次,`void(0)`常用于阻止默认行为,比如``,但它也会让爬虫难以解析链接。建议用更友好的方式替代,例如通过`data-`自定义属性绑定事件,既保持交互性,又让爬虫轻松识别页面结构。💡
掌握这些技巧后,你的网站不仅能提升用户体验,还能更好地被搜索引擎收录哦!🚀